Petroleo Brasileiro S.A. (PBR) | Analysis of Inventory

Inventory Accounting Policy

Inventories are stated as follows:

  • Raw material comprises mainly the stocks of petroleum, which are stated at the average value of the importing and production costs, adjusted, when applicable, to their net realizable value;
  • Oil products and fuel alcohol are stated at average refining or purchase cost, adjusted, when applicable, to their net realizable value;
  • Materials and supplies are stated at average purchase cost, not exceeding replacement cost. Imports in transit are stated at identified cost.

Source: Petroleo Brasileiro S.A., Annual Report

Item Description The company
Products Carrying amount as of the balance sheet date of merchandise or goods held by the company that are readily available for sale. Petroleo Brasileiro S.A.'s products increased from 2009 to 2010 and from 2010 to 2011.
Raw materials, mainly crude oil Carrying amount as of the balance sheet date of unprocessed items to be consumed in the manufacturing or production process. Also includes purchased parts that will be used as components of a finished product. Petroleo Brasileiro S.A.'s raw materials, mainly crude oil increased from 2009 to 2010 and from 2010 to 2011.
Maintenance materials and supplies Carrying amount as of the balance sheet date of products used directly or indirectly in the manufacturing or production process, which may or may not become part of the final product. May also include items used in the storage, presentation or transportation of physical goods. Petroleo Brasileiro S.A.'s maintenance materials and supplies increased from 2009 to 2010 but then declined significantly from 2010 to 2011.
Inventories Carrying amount (lower of cost or market) as of the balance sheet date of inventories less all valuation and other allowances. Excludes noncurrent inventory balances (expected to remain on hand past one year or one operating cycle, if longer). Petroleo Brasileiro S.A.'s inventories increased from 2009 to 2010 and from 2010 to 2011.
